Incalculably ahead of his time, early ’70s Herbie Hancock experimenting on synthesizers – in a piece from the 3rd and last “Mwandishi” album (as the releases of that period were named).
Mwandishi (Herbie Hancock) – piano, Fender Rhodes, clavinet, Mellotron, ARP 2600, ARP Pro Soloist, Moog synthesizer
Mwile (Bennie Maupin) – soprano saxophone, bass clarinet, piccolo, afuche
Mganga (Eddie Henderson) – trumpet, flugelhorn
Pepo (Julian Priester) – bass trombone, tenor trombone, alto trombone, cowbell
Mchezaji (Buster Williams) – bass guitar, double bass
Jabali (Billy Hart) – drums
Patrick Gleeson – ARP 2600, ARP Pro Soloist
Buck Clarke – percussion
